I think it was given by the fact that there was no hand holding. There were no maps, if you wanted to find something you waited till some player made maps were put up on websites but you couldn't just open a game map and find it. You often asked someone for directions. If you wanted to go to another continent you took a 20 minute boat ride which offered lots of time to chat with strangers or you looked for a port, either way you're having to be social. No instances - I thought instances were a genius idea when I first saw them in WoW now I curse their existence. When you need to co-operate with others on the server to share camps and create lists for reps or make rotations for Dragons etc that all forces you to be social.
Now add PvP into that mix in the style game that EQ is and yes you have a great need to be social as well. Traveling in packs was a good idea but I also saw a lot of solo gankers back in the day.
